<b>The chance to witness a rare circumcision ceremony was an opportunity not to be missed</b> Nigel Barley's return to Cameroon promised much. The Dowayos, a pagan mountain tribe, were due to perform their fearsome ancient ritual for the first time in six or seven years. Armed with Christmas pudding and Cheddar Cheese, Dr Barley embarked on his quest to witness this unusual anthropological phenomenon, only to find his way strewn with difficulties - not least an extraordinary plague of black, hairy caterpillars. The author of <i>The Innocent Anthropologist</i> has again produced a catalogue of hilarious anecdotes, as well as a skilful reflection on the problems of different cultures understanding one another.
